Common Causes of Water Damage We See in Kim

After years of responding to Kim properties, a handful of causes show up again and again. Here's what to watch for.

🚿

Burst or Failing Pipes

Supply lines behind washing machines, dishwashers, and refrigerators wear out over time. When they fail, water can spread through a Kim property for hours before anyone notices, soaking into flooring and cabinetry.

🌧️

Storm & Roof Leaks

Heavy storms, wind-driven rain, and aging roofing materials all contribute to water intrusion in Kim homes and businesses, especially in older roof systems nearing the end of their lifespan.

🚽

Plumbing Backups

Clogged municipal lines, tree root intrusion, and sump pump failures can send contaminated water back into Kim basements and lower levels, requiring specialized cleanup and sanitizing.

🧊

Condensation Issues

Water heaters, washing machines, dishwashers, and HVAC condensation lines are common — and often overlooked — sources of slow leaks that eventually cause significant damage in Kim properties if left unnoticed.

🏗️

Foundation & Grading Issues

Improper grading around a Kim property's foundation can direct rainwater toward the structure instead of away from it, leading to chronic basement or crawlspace moisture over time.

🔥

Sprinkler Discharge

Water used to extinguish a fire, or an accidental sprinkler discharge, can leave a Kim property with significant secondary water damage that needs immediate attention right after the fire crew leaves.

The Equipment Behind Every Kim Flood Damage Cleanup Job

Our Kim trucks carry the same class of equipment used on large commercial losses: truck-mounted extraction units, low-grain-refrigerant dehumidifiers, high-velocity air movers, and moisture meters capable of reading behind walls without cutting into them.

That equipment difference matters. A rental-store fan moves air across a surface; our dehumidification setup actively pulls moisture out of the air and out of building materials, cutting drying time from weeks down to days in most Kim jobs.

Why Professional Flood Damage Cleanup Beats DIY Cleanup in Kim

A shop vac and a few fans can make a Kim property look dry on the surface — but "looks dry" and "is actually dry" are two very different things.

The visible water on your Kim floor is often only part of the problem. Water wicks upward into drywall, travels along subfloor seams, and pools inside wall cavities where a rented fan will never reach it. Without professional-grade dehumidification and moisture monitoring, that hidden dampness can sit for weeks, quietly feeding mold growth long after the surface looks and feels dry to the touch.

Insurance carriers generally want to see documented proof that a water loss was properly mitigated. A DIY cleanup rarely produces that kind of record, which can leave Kim homeowners exposed if related damage — like mold or warped subfloor — shows up months later and the carrier questions whether it was handled correctly the first time.

None of this means every spill needs a professional crew — a small, contained, surface-level spill that's dried within a few hours is usually fine to handle yourself. But once water has soaked into flooring, baseboards, or drywall, or if it's been sitting for more than a few hours, it's worth a call to make sure nothing's hiding beneath the surface.
